On-Page Optimization Techniques

On-page SEO is the process of improving individual web pages' search engine rankings. Optimizing meta tags (title tags, meta descriptions), utilizing suitable heading tags (H1, H2, H3), inserting keywords organically within the text, optimizing pictures with alt tags, and maintaining a clear website layout are all part of this. By applying these approaches, you may send useful information about your website to search engines, making it easier for them to index and interpret your content.

Technical SEO Best Practices

Technical SEO focuses on the backend components of website optimization. It entails improving elements like website performance, mobile friendliness, site architecture, URL structure, XML sitemaps, and robots.txt files. Making sure your website is technically solid and meets search engine criteria may have a big influence on its visibility in search results. Audit your website on a regular basis for any technical faults and solve them as soon as possible to enhance its overall performance.

Optimizing Website Speed and Performance

In search algorithms, website speed is a critical ranking element. Slow-loading websites not only offer a terrible user experience, but they also rank lower in search results. Improve the performance of your website by minifying CSS and JavaScript files, optimizing pictures, utilizing browser caching, and utilizing content delivery networks (CDNs). Use tools like Google PageSpeed Insights or GTmetrix to do frequent performance testing to discover areas for improvement and make necessary adjustments.

Mobile-Friendly Design and Responsiveness

With the growing popularity of mobile devices, having a mobile-friendly website is essential. Responsive web design guarantees that your website adapts to multiple screen sizes and devices effortlessly, giving consumers with an ideal browsing experience. Google has also pioneered mobile-first indexing, in which it indexes and ranks websites largely through their mobile versions. As a result, prioritizing mobile optimization is critical for increasing your website's exposure and user engagement.

Building High-Quality Backlinks

Backlinks are external links to your website from other websites. They are important in SEO since they indicate the relevancy and authority of your website. Obtaining high-quality backlinks from credible and trustworthy websites may have a major influence on your search rankings. Focus on developing compelling and shareable content, reaching out to industry influencers and bloggers, and taking advantage of guest blogging opportunities to gain natural and relevant backlinks.

Q5: What are some common SEO mistakes to avoid?

Keyword stuffing, purchasing low-quality backlinks, employing duplicate content, disregarding mobile optimization, and ignoring technical SEO concerns are all frequent SEO blunders to avoid. To maintain the long-term success of your website, it is critical to adopt ethical SEO methods and remain up to speed with search engine recommendations.
